Queue depth setting on solaris 10 server

Hi,

We are having performance issues on some of our database servers.

The SAN team want to the know the optimum setting for queue depth setting for the HBA card.

Currently i see the following setting:

# echo "sd_max_throttle/D" |mdb -k
sd_max_throttle:
sd_max_throttle:256

BUt, I dont see max_throttle values set in /etc/system file, question is where is the above command picking up the values ? Is the Queue depth set ?

The HBA card vendor is Qlogic.

# luxadm -e port
/devices/pci@0,600000/pci@0/pci@8/pci@0,1/SUNW,qlc@1/fp@0,0:devctl  CONNECTED
/devices/pci@0,600000/pci@0/pci@9/SUNW,qlc@0/fp@0,0:devctl
